Function VBIC_SC_SAVE pattern details
In-order to call this FM within your sap programs, simply using the below ABAP pattern details to trigger the function call...or see the full ABAP code listing at the end of this article. You can simply cut and paste this code into your ABAP progrom as it is, including variable declarations.CALL FUNCTION 'VBIC_SC_SAVE'"NOTRANSL: BIC - Selektionskriterien sichern.
EXPORTING
I_TBIC_SC = "BIC - Selection Variants: Header Data
IT_TBIC_SC_ROW = "BIC - Table Type Lines for Selection Criteria
IT_TBIC_SC_PA = "BIC - Table Type Selection Variants Parameters
IT_TBIC_SC_SO = "BIC - Table Type for Selection Variant Select Options
I_CLASS = "Class number
IT_SELECTION = "Table Type for COMW
IT_UGT = "BIC - Tables Type for Description of User Group
IMPORTING
ET_SC_DESCR_PUBLIC = "BIC - Selection Criteria Descriptions
ET_SC_DESCR_PRIVATE = "BIC - Selection Criteria Descriptions
EXCEPTIONS
SAVE_ABORTED = 1 INTERNAL_ERROR = 2
IMPORTING Parameters details for VBIC_SC_SAVE
I_TBIC_SC - BIC - Selection Variants: Header Data
Data type: TBIC_SCO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IT_TBIC_SC_ROW - BIC - Table Type Lines for Selection Criteria
Data type: BIC_SC_ROW_T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IT_TBIC_SC_PA - BIC - Table Type Selection Variants Parameters
Data type: BIC_SC_PA_T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IT_TBIC_SC_SO - BIC - Table Type for Selection Variant Select Options
Data type: BIC_SC_SO_T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
I_CLASS - Class number
Data type: KLASSE_DO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IT_SELECTION - Table Type for COMW
Data type: TT_COMWO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
IT_UGT - BIC - Tables Type for Description of User Group
Data type: BIC_UGT_T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
EXPORTING Parameters details for VBIC_SC_SAVE
ET_SC_DESCR_PUBLIC - BIC - Selection Criteria Descriptions
Data type: BIC_SC_DESCR_T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
ET_SC_DESCR_PRIVATE - BIC - Selection Criteria Descriptions
Data type: BIC_SC_DESCR_TOptional: No
Call by Reference: No ( called with pass by value option)
EXCEPTIONS details
SAVE_ABORTED -
Data type: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
INTERNAL_ERROR -
Data type:Optional: No
Call by Reference: Yes
